解决方案 »

  1.   

    <s:iterator var="lt"   value="list">
    <tr>
    <td><s:property value="articID" /></td>
    <td><s:property value="artictype" /></td>
    <td><s:property value="artictitle" /></td>
    <td><s:a href="Query_Browse?articleID=%{articID}">阅读</s:a>
    </td>
    </tr></s:iterator>这样可以吗。试一下。你这些字段在 bean类里面都有get\set方法吧。你这2个循环是不一样的性质。
      

  2.   

    private List<Object> list;  Object 改成 实体然后里面加入  articID  artictype artictitle 并有set/get 方法。
      

  3.   

    <s:iterator var="lt"   value="list">
    这条语句中的value改为<s:iterator id="lt" value="#request.list">
    你看行不
      

  4.   

    不行啊,request方法是requestaware接口里的吧
      

  5.   

    +1 用s:iterator 标签就可以了 每个字段对应起来取值就可以了 
      

  6.   

    我用object二维数组可以取出一个对象里面的值,如果要取出所有的,就需要很多数组…………
    亲们说的方法试了几次,还是取不到值,hql两表一对多多对一联合查询在jsp咋就取不出值呢?纠结……
      

  7.   

    我用object二维数组可以取出一个对象里面的值,如果要取出所有的,就需要很多数组…………
    亲们说的方法试了几次,还是取不到值,hql两表一对多多对一联合查询在jsp咋就取不出值呢?纠结……
    你action里的list的类型是object啊 如果要用你红色部分的方法的话,你要先把object转换成一个list<bean>的形式啊,也就是说你对list<object>遍历然后存入list<article>再用你那方法就行了
      

  8.   

    你要是list<object>的话 不给它对应的属性名 它怎么也取不出来吧
    如果这样应该可以都输出出来?
    <s:iterator value="list" var="h"> 
    <s:property/>
    </s:iterator>
      

  9.   

    都没有放入到request里面
    能获取?
      

  10.   

    ActionContext ctx = ActionContext.getContext();
     ctx.put(key, value);
      

  11.   

    哥们儿,这么简单的问题咋这么纠结呢,如果是List<Object>那页面直接
    <c:forEach items="${List}" var="one" varStatus="i">
      ${one.username}
      ${one.password}
    </c:forEach>
    就完了
    如果是对象数组那就是这样:
    <c:forEach items="${List}" var="one" varStatus="i">
      ${one[0]}
      ${one[1]}
    </c:forEach>
      

  12.   

    在debug的时候可以看到list里面的值:
    它是一个object[10]的数组,里面下标为yier的装的也是数组
    其中
    object[0]=Object[2]
    object[1]=Object[2]
    其他下标的值都是null
    在上面两个有值的object[2]里
    又有
    object[0]=UserInfo
    object[1]=ArticleContent;
      

  13.   

    它是一个object[10]的数组,里面下标为一,二的装的也是数组